What exactly is managed IT support Toronto accountability response time SLA guarantee and why does my Toronto business need it?
Managed IT support in Toronto with accountability, response time, and SLA guarantees involves outsourcing IT management to a provider that commits to measurable service standards. This includes prompt response to issues, accountability for service delivery, and specific uptime and performance metrics. For Toronto businesses, this is crucial to maintaining uninterrupted operations, safeguarding data, and meeting compliance standards. With the rapid pace of technology changes, having a dedicated team ensures your systems are up-to-date and secure. How do I choose the right managed IT support provider in Toronto?
When selecting a managed IT support provider in Toronto, consider factors such as the provider's experience, client testimonials, and the range of services offered. It's essential to evaluate their response time guarantees, accountability measures, and the specificity of their SLAs. What are some common myths about managed IT support?
Common myths include the belief that managed IT support is only necessary for large corporations, or that it's too costly for small businesses. In reality, managed IT services are scalable and can be tailored to businesses of all sizes. Another misconception is that outsourcing IT means losing control, but with the right provider, you gain a partner who enhances your IT operations while keeping you informed. How does compliance and legal requirements affect managed IT support in Toronto?
Compliance with regulations such as PIPEDA is crucial for any business handling personal data in Toronto. Managed IT support providers must ensure that their practices align with these legal requirements. Non-compliance can result in significant penalties and damage to your reputation.
